Ukrainian and Swahili Language History

Comparison of Ukrainian vs Swahili language history gives us differences between origin of Ukrainian and Swahili language. History of Ukrainian language states that this language originated in 1561 whereas history of Swahili language states that this language originated in 6th century. Ukrainian vs Swahili Difficulty

The Ukrainian vs Swahili difficulty level basically depends on the number of Ukrainian Alphabets and Swahili Alphabets. Also the number of vowels and consonants in the language plays an important role in deciding the difficulty level of that language. The important points to be considered when we compare Ukrainian and Swahili are the origin, speaking countries, language family, different greetings, speaking population of these languages. Want to know in Ukrainian and Swahili, which language is harder to learn? Time required to learn Ukrainian is 44 weeks while to learn Swahili time required is 36 weeks.
